Kickoff time set for Auburn’s 2022 A-Day spring game

Auburn’s A-Day spring game officially has a start time.

The Tigers’ annual spring game at Jordan-Hare Stadium will kick off at 1 p.m. on April 9, the program announced Wednesday. A network for the broadcast of the game has yet to be announced, though last year’s scrimmage aired on SEC Network+ and prior years saw the game broadcast on SEC Network.

This year’s A-Day will be the second of the Bryan Harsin era, as the Tigers look to bounce back from a disappointing 2021 campaign that included five straight losses to end the year, which resulted in the program’s first losing season since 2012. This year’s team will begin spring practice March 14 -- the first of 15 practices that will culminate with the spring game at Jordan-Hare Stadium.

Tickets for this year’s A-Day game are now on sale and will cost $10 for the general public. Students will be admitted to the stadium free of cost. All seating for A-Day will be general admission, and fans are encouraged to purchase their tickets in advance to avoid long waits on the day of the scrimmage.

It’s the second straight year that tickets have cost $10 apiece after being sold for $5 each in prior years. Attendance for last year’s scrimmage was capped at 40 percent due to health and safety guidelines, but following full capacity at Jordan-Hare Stadium in the fall, no limitations are expected this spring.
